if you do an experiment where before you start your experiment you keep a green plant in the dark for six hours. once you start the experiment you expose it to RED light for 1 hour. so once we start the experiment would both light and dark reactions proceed as normal?

Ans. As in every experiment related to the photosynthesis, Co2 estimation, chlorophyll etc. the plant is kept in dark for a fixed time period. This is done because the plant has to be Destarched. The process of destarching helps in elimination of starch present on the leaf so that in order to observe and record the precise value of starch formed by photosynthesis could be done properly. Thus after destarching the plant also the plant function poperly carrying out photosynthesis i.e both the light and dark reaction normally.
